Festival of Lights – Zagreb will light up again in more than 20 locations

Zagreb Light Festival will take place from March 19 to 23, 2025, bringing inventive light installations, animations and projections, as well as timeless messages, to Zagreb's streets, squares and parks.

This year they are returning to romantic Upper Town, after a break due to its renovation. The symbol of this year's festival is the cornucopia., a beautiful protected flower that strongly associates with calmness, peace and rebirth and is a true harbinger of spring.

During the five festival days, they will live in the spirit of light, color, and spring. more than twenty locations with 25 installationsIn addition to domestic artists, the reputation of the Zagreb festival is also confirmed by the participation of renowned light artists and light messages from several countries, including the Czech Republic, France, Italy, Canada, the Netherlands, Germany, Slovakia and Great Britain.

This year's festival celebrates important anniversaries. So Art pavilion, located on the historic King Tomislav Square, will be the “canvas” on which a thematic projection will mark an important historical anniversary, the 1100th anniversary of the Croatian Kingdom. The festival is celebrating another anniversary, the XNUMXth, the famous Zagreb Hotel Esplanade, which was built to accommodate passengers of the legendary Orient Express train, which will be marked by a special light projection.

This year, the Zagreb Festival of Light continues its collaboration with WWF (World Wide Fund for Nature) Adria draws attention to the need to protect nature, as well as our responsibility towards the environment and future generations, and will also confirm its environmental awareness. by participating in Earth Hour on March 22nd.
